== [[Western Animation]] ==
* In the ''[[Teen Titans (animation)|Teen Titans]]'' adaptation of the Judas Contract arc, a variant is added. Unlike in the comic where the Titans were able to cover up {{spoiler|Terra's treachery}}, they don't have that option when she leads {{spoiler|armies of Sladebots into Jump City to forcibly take over and "evacuate" the civilians}}. When the dust is settled, literally, {{spoiler|Terra is turned into a statue due to pulling a [[Heroic Sacrifice]] to stop a volcano she accidentally activated when fighting Slade}}. The civilians return, bewildered as they try to adjust to a normal life, while underground, {{spoiler|the Titans place a memorial plaque by Terra's statue declaring her a Titan despite her betrayal, and flowers courtesy of Starfire. Raven, Robin and Cyborg say that she'll try to reverse the effects to bring Terra back, but Starfire and Beast Boy truly believe she's gone forever. The season five finale confirms Beast Boy visits her statue regularly enough to talk to her, and is shocked when it goes missing}}.
